Few men in fact, have contributed so much to this state. The former governor is one who literally pulled himself up by his bootstraps in a legendary rise to fame and fortune in the New Mexico oil fields.Once he accomplished that success, he didn't pause to rest and enjoy his hard earned laurels. He set out to do his best by the state where he reached his goal. And New Mexico is the better for it.
